12.1 - Conventions


In what ways does your media product usedevelop or challenge forms and conventions of real media products?

When creating our opening sequence we tried to use typical structural conventions of opening sequences such as credits, clear fonts, a variety of editing techniques and different camera angles. Though not always done in opening  sequences, after looking at films similar to ours we decided to create a basis for the film to begin, so a short lead up to the story itself.   

In our opening sequence we tried to develop from the usual conventions of opening sequences, for example we looked at the opening sequence for the Hangover and realized it was very simplistic in terms of editing, using mostly shot reverse shot. So when making our film we looked at using more techniques such as jump cuts, slow motion and match on action. 

Overall I wouldn't say we particularly challenged the conventions of an opening sequence, more used them to our advantage to make an appealing and interesting sequence that would help to lead up to the film itself and set the story.
